  • Patent number: 8863552
    Abstract: A process is disclosed for simple and rapid production of a shaped body comprising fused silica and a shaped body which leads to virtually no contamination of a melt in contact with the shaped body even at high temperatures. The disclosed process comprises the steps of: a) provision of fused silica in the form of essentially amorphous SiO2 grains of which not more than 5% have a diameter greater than 15 mm, b) addition of water to the fused silica grains to produce a slip, c) casting of the slip into a mold which comprises a hollow body having the inverse shape of the shaped body to be produced, and d) drying of the slip to give an intermediate body, which is then sintered and cooled. A shaped body producible in accordance with the aforementioned process is also disclosed, which comprises at least 99.0 mol % of SiO2.

  • Patent number: 6799438
    Abstract: A microstructure is formed in a viscous glass or plastic substrate by pressing a structured surface of a forming tool corresponding to a negative of the microstructure to be produced in the viscous glass or plastic substrate. After the microstructure has been formed, the forming tool is removed from the surface. In order to help form the microstructure and remove the forming tool from the substrate the forming tool has an at least partially porous base body (1) and an operative layer (2) structured with a negative structure consisting of grooves (11) extending to the porous base body (1). The forming of the microstructure in the substrate is assisted by applying suction to the porous base body (1) so that the grooves (11) fill more easily and completely with melted glass or plastic material. The removal of the forming tool after forming the microstructure is assisted by applying an overpressure to the porous body to help release the solidified glass or plastic material from the forming tool.
